一款基于css3的動畫按鈕代碼教程

腳本之家之前為大家分享了很多款純css3實(shí)現(xiàn)的實(shí)用按鈕。今天給大家?guī)硪豢罨赾ss3的動畫按鈕。實(shí)現(xiàn)的效果圖如下:
實(shí)現(xiàn)的代碼。
html代碼:
- <div class="share-buttons">
- <div class="share-button">
- <div class="share-button-secondary">
- <div class="share-button-secondary-content">
- share on twitter
- </div>
- </div>
- <div class="share-button-primary">
- <i class="share-button-icon fa fa-twitter"></i>
- </div>
- </div>
- <div class="share-button">
- <div class="share-button-secondary">
- <div class="share-button-secondary-content">
- share on facebook
- </div>
- </div>
- <div class="share-button-primary">
- <i class="share-button-icon fa fa-facebook"></i>
- </div>
- </div>
- <div class="share-button">
- <div class="share-button-secondary">
- <div class="share-button-secondary-content">
- pin on pinterest
- </div>
- </div>
- <div class="share-button-primary">
- <i class="share-button-icon fa fa-pinterest"></i>
- </div>
- </div>
- <div class="share-button">
- <div class="share-button-secondary">
- <div class="share-button-secondary-content">
- share on tumblr
- </div>
- </div>
- <div class="share-button-primary">
- <i class="share-button-icon fa fa-tumblr"></i>
- </div>
- </div>
- <div class="share-button">
- <div class="share-button-secondary">
- <div class="share-button-secondary-content">
- share on google+
- </div>
- </div>
- <div class="share-button-primary">
- <i class="share-button-icon fa fa-google-plus"></i>
- </div>
- </div>
- </div>
css3代碼:
- body
- {
- background: -webkit-linear-gradient(0deg, #FF8008 10%, #FFC837 90%);
- background: linear-gradient(90deg, #FF8008 10%, #FFC837 90%);
- padding: 2em;
- text-align: center;
- }
- *
- {
- -moz-box-sizing: border-box;
- box-sizing: border-box;
- }
- .share-buttons
- {
- position: absolute;
- width: 300px;
- height: 212px;
- padding-left: 135px;
- top: 50%;
- left: 50%;
- margin-left: -150px;
- margin-top: -106px;
- }
- .share-buttons .share-button
- {
- float: left;
- margin-top: 15px;
- }
- .share-buttons .share-button:first-child
- {
- margin-top: 0;
- }
- .share-buttons .share-button:after
- {
- clear: both;
- display: table;
- }
- .share-button
- {
- display: block;
- position: relative;
- height: 30px;
- }
- .share-button:hover
- {
- cursor: pointer;
- }
- .share-button:hover .share-button-primary
- {
- box-shadow: 1px 0 0 0 rgba(0, 0, 0, 0.1);
- }
- .share-button:hover .share-button-secondary-content
- {
- -webkit-transform: translate3d(0, 0, 0);
- transform: translate3d(0, 0, 0);
- }
- .share-button-primary
- {
- position: absolute;
- background: #fff;
- width: 30px;
- height: 30px;
- border-radius: 15px;
- left: 0;
- top: 50%;
- margin-top: -15px;
- }
- .share-button-icon
- {
- display: block;
- color: #242424;
- position: absolute;
- width: 30px;
- line-height: 30px;
- font-size: 16px;
- margin-top: 1px;
- }
- .share-button-secondary
- {
- overflow: hidden;
- margin-left: 15px;
- height: 30px;
- }
- .share-button-secondary-content
- {
- font-family: sans-serif;
- font-size: .75em;
- background: #fff;
- display: block;
- height: 30px;
- text-align: left;
- padding-left: 24px;
- padding-right: 18px;
- line-height: 30px;
- color: #242424;
- border-radius: 0 15px 15px 0;
- -webkit-transform: translate3d(-100%, 0, 0);
- transform: translate3d(-100%, 0, 0);
- -webkit-transition: -webkit-transform 175ms ease;
- transition: transform 175ms ease;
- }
相關(guān)推薦:
純css3實(shí)現(xiàn)的動畫按鈕的實(shí)例教程
一款純css3實(shí)現(xiàn)的顏色漸變按鈕的代碼教程
一款純css3實(shí)現(xiàn)的鼠標(biāo)經(jīng)過按鈕特效教程
利用css3實(shí)現(xiàn)的簡單的鼠標(biāo)懸停按鈕
純CSS3發(fā)光分享按鈕的實(shí)現(xiàn)教程
相關(guān)文章
CSS3實(shí)現(xiàn)帶網(wǎng)站Logo小圖標(biāo)的各大網(wǎng)站分享按鈕源碼
今天介紹一款非常強(qiáng)大的CSS3各大網(wǎng)站分享按鈕,非常多的按鈕,基本上一些國外的社交網(wǎng)站都有。另外,這款CSS3分享按鈕還帶有社交網(wǎng)站的Logo小圖標(biāo),外觀非常漂亮。2014-12-23jQuery/CSS3實(shí)現(xiàn)超酷的分享按鈕源碼
今天要分享的這款分享按鈕是基于CSS和jQuery的,按鈕比較大,非常大氣。鼠標(biāo)移動到左側(cè)的圖標(biāo)上就可以在右側(cè)顯示對應(yīng)的分享按鈕小圖標(biāo),且小圖標(biāo)伴有鼠標(biāo)滑過的放大顯示特2014-12-23純css3實(shí)現(xiàn)的鼠標(biāo)懸停動畫按鈕
這篇文章主要介紹了純css3實(shí)現(xiàn)的鼠標(biāo)懸停動畫按鈕,需要的朋友可以參考下2014-12-23- 今天我們來分享五款很不錯的CSS3按鈕動畫,每一種都是鼠標(biāo)滑過動畫形式,雖然這些動畫按鈕不是十分華麗,但是小編覺得不像其他按鈕那樣很難擴(kuò)展,我們可以修改CSS代碼隨意2014-11-21
純CSS3實(shí)現(xiàn)的帶Tooltip提示框的按鈕特效源碼
今天我向大家分享一款有特色的CSS3按鈕,該按鈕帶有Tooltip功能,鼠標(biāo)滑過按鈕時即可顯示Tooltip,另外按鈕還有一個漂亮的圖標(biāo)2014-11-19純css3實(shí)現(xiàn)的動畫按鈕的實(shí)例教程
這篇文章主要為大家介紹了一款動畫按鈕,只利用css3就可以完成,第一排的按鈕當(dāng)鼠標(biāo)經(jīng)過的背景色動畫切換,圖標(biāo)從右側(cè)飛入,第二排的按鈕當(dāng)鼠標(biāo)經(jīng)過的時候邊框動畫切換,圖2014-11-17CSS3 實(shí)現(xiàn)一組質(zhì)感細(xì)膩絲滑的按鈕
CSS3 引入了眾多供功能強(qiáng)大的新特性,讓設(shè)計和開發(fā)人員能夠輕松的創(chuàng)作出各種精美的界面效果。下面這些發(fā)出閃亮光澤的按鈕,很漂亮吧?把鼠標(biāo)懸停在按鈕上,還有動感的光澤2015-08-19